For clarification. the 12th of april is open test day, day before event. does someone going for NRS(the 13th) count or is this a day not available to me?

Yeah if you’re going for NRS you will be able to ride no questions asked, at least that was my experience. You will be racing that weekend, that’s all they care about. If you’re some random off the street trying to get that secret speed juice you might be turned away at the gate

https://afmracing.org/licensing

Register for an account on MotorSportReg, sign up for the AFM License Event, and sign up for round 2 when you get an email saying round 2 registration is open:ride
